This is a phase IV clinical study of how effective Imodium a-d (loperamide hydrochloride) is for Diarrhea and for what kind of people. The study is created by eHealthMe from 70 Imodium a-d users and is updated continuously.
What is Imodium a-d?
Imodium a-d has active ingredients of loperamide hydrochloride. It is often used in diarrhea. eHealthMe is studying from 8,944 Imodium a-d users. Check the latest studies of Imodium a-d.

The study is based on loperamide hydrochloride (the active ingredients of Imodium a-d) and Imodium a-d (the brand name). Other drugs that have the same active ingredients (e.g. generic drugs) are not considered. Dosage of drugs is not considered in the study neither.
